    The clear-cut distinction between the Conservative Party and the Labour Party prior to 1995 was that whilst the former believed in private ownership of the means of existence the latter believed in public ownership of the means of existence. The distinction was lost when the Labour Party rewrote the famous and much-supported clause 4.

    The Labour Party needs a new policy which makes it distinctly different from the Conservative Party and the best way to achieve this is to rewrite Clause 4. Therefore I submit that clause 4 should read something like the following:-

    4. To transform the UK from a Constitutional Monarchy into the Democratic Republic in which the people have collective power over the constitution and collective ownership of the land.
